WebMinority Leader The minority leader is both the minority party’s counterpart to the Speaker, and the floor leader of the “loyal opposition.” Elected by the minority party caucus or conference at organizational meetings prior to the start of a new Congress, the minority leader speaks for the minority party and its policies. WebIn the absence of the vice president, the president pro tempore may administer all oaths required by the Constitution, may sign legislation, may jointly preside with the Speaker of the House when the two houses sit together in joint sessions or joint meetings, and may fulfill all other obligations of the presiding officer.

WebThe responsibilities of the president pro tempore have changed a good deal over the past two centuries. Since 1816, presidents pro tempore have received a larger salary than other senators. For a period, they were compensated at the same rate as the vice president. WebJul 19, 2011 · The minority leader devises strategies, in consultation with other partisan colleagues, that advance party objectives. For example, by stalling action on the majority party's agenda, the minority leader may be able to launch a campaign against a "do-nothing Congress." The minority leader works to promote and publicize the party's agenda.
